This year, Gateway is participating in a new opportunity to bring more books to our students and other needy children. Scholastic Book Fairs calls it One for Books. In this season of giving, it’s a great way to give the gift of reading!

 

Each Gateway family received a letter outlining this program along with Book Slips. You donate just $1 and sign one of the Book Slips attached with your name or child’s name so we can display it at our Book Fair. You or your child can also ask friends and relatives to donate $1 to One for Books. Additional Book Slips will be available in the school office at both campuses.

 

For each $1 we raise Scholastic Book Fairs will match the One for Books dollars donating up to a million books to three non-profit programs devoted to improving reading skills among children: Kids in Distressed Situations, National Center for Family Literacy, and Toys for Tots.

 

Along with the proceeds raised during the Book Fair, we will use this money to buy additional books to gain accreditation for our Library.
